CSS3是一種樣式表語言,它可以使用間距(margin)和內(nèi)部間距(padding)來添加元素之間的空白。
當使用margin時,要注意元素自身的寬度會受到影響。如果您想要兩個元素之間沒有間隙,也可以把margin設(shè)置為負值。
.box { margin: 10px; padding: 5px; } .box2 { margin: -10px; padding: 5px; }
可以使用padding來設(shè)置元素的內(nèi)部間距。這對于文本或圖片之間的區(qū)別非常有用。您可以使用padding-top,padding-right,padding-bottom和padding-left來設(shè)置特定方向的填充。
.text-box { padding: 10px; background-color: lightgray; } .image-box { padding: 5px 10px; background-color: darkgray; } .image-box img { width: 100%; height: auto; }
除了margin和padding之外,我們還可以使用line-height屬性來設(shè)置元素之間的間距。line-height決定了文本行的高度,您可以使用它來創(chuàng)建行間距。
.text-box { font-size: 1.2em; line-height: 1.5; }
CSS3提供了許多屬性來設(shè)置元素之間的空白,您可以根據(jù)需要選擇合適的屬性。記住,合理的間隙可以使您的頁面更加美觀和易讀。